On the off chance you’re like me and haven’t done a thing for Mother’s Day yet, here are some fun, easy and inexpensive ideas for Mom, Grandma, Daughter or Sister.

There are a few reasons I love flower pots. To start with, they’re cheap, even if you buy them new. You can nab some from the thrift store too and if they’re already painted, just hit them with some spray primer and decorate however you like.

You don’t have to use them just for plants and flowers either. I like decorated pots for storage, pens, scissors, you name it. Of course, for Mother’s Day a flowering plant is a sweet touch.
